Output 66b3160c4036126e36e97c902bdeec065ddc84720b6c7d7abb95c12d60a92f0c:1

value
129661855
script pubkey
OP_0 OP_PUSHBYTES_20 e4c16288fad1c538ef76f87decba02d5d5068919
address
bc1qunqk9z8668zn3mmklp77ewsz6h2sdzgevj24fy
transaction
66b3160c4036126e36e97c902bdeec065ddc84720b6c7d7abb95c12d60a92f0c
spent
true